The Importance of Aftercare in Addiction Recovery
The significance of aftercare in addiction recovery lies in its ability to provide continued support and guidance, fostering personal growth and maintaining sobriety. After completing a rehabilitation program, individuals often face the daunting challenge of transitioning back into their daily lives while maintaining their sobriety. This can be an overwhelming and vulnerable time, as they navigate the temptations and triggers that may arise in their environment.
Aftercare programs offer a crucial support system that helps individuals stay on track and provides them with the necessary tools and resources to cope with the challenges they may encounter. Through regular meetings, counseling sessions, and group activities, aftercare programs create a safe and nurturing environment where individuals can openly discuss their struggles and successes. This support helps to reinforce their commitment to sobriety and encourages them to continue their personal growth journey.
In addition to providing support, aftercare programs also play a vital role in preventing relapse. Addiction recovery is a lifelong process, and the support and guidance provided by aftercare programs can help individuals stay focused on their recovery goals. These programs often incorporate various strategies and techniques that promote healthy coping mechanisms and stress management skills, helping individuals navigate the challenges of everyday life without resorting to substance abuse.
Furthermore, aftercare programs may also include educational components that provide individuals with valuable information about addiction, relapse prevention, and the importance of self-care. By equipping individuals with knowledge and skills, aftercare programs empower them to make informed decisions and take control of their recovery journey.

One important aspect of practical help that a strong support network can provide is financial assistance. Many individuals who have completed Christian aftercare programs may face financial challenges as they transition back into society. They may have limited job prospects or may need help with basic necessities such as housing, transportation, or healthcare. A robust support system can offer financial aid, whether through direct monetary support, assistance in finding employment opportunities, or connecting individuals with organizations that provide grants or scholarships. By addressing these practical needs, a strong support network can alleviate some of the stress and burden that can hinder one’s recovery journey.
In addition to financial assistance, a reliable support system can also provide practical resources to aid in post-treatment recovery. These resources may include access to educational programs, vocational training, or life skills workshops. Such offerings can equip individuals with the necessary tools to reintegrate into society successfully. For example, providing educational opportunities can empower individuals to pursue higher education or acquire new skills that enhance their employability. Life skills workshops can teach essential skills such as budgeting, time management, and effective communication, which are crucial for maintaining a stable and fulfilling life after treatment.
By providing these practical resources, a strong support network not only strengthens an individual’s ability to navigate post-treatment challenges but also fosters a sense of self-sufficiency and personal growth.

One crucial aspect of this support is counseling and therapy in aftercare. Professional counselors and therapists trained in Christian principles can help individuals navigate the complex emotions that arise during the recovery process. They provide a compassionate and non-judgmental environment where individuals can express their fears, doubts, and struggles. Through counseling, individuals can gain insight into their emotional triggers and develop healthy coping mechanisms. Additionally, therapy can help individuals address any unresolved trauma or underlying issues that may have contributed to their addiction. By working through these challenges, individuals can experience healing and find the strength to move forward in their recovery journey.
